This textbook surveys the knowledge base in automated and resilient cyber deception. It features four major parts: cyber deception reasoning frameworks, dynamic decision-making for cyber deception, network-based deception, and malware deception.

 An important distinguishing characteristic of this book is its inclusion of student exercises at the end of each chapter. Exercises include technical problems, short-answer discussion questions, or hands-on lab exercises, organized at a range of difficulties from easy to advanced,.

 This is a useful textbook for a wide range of classes and degree levels within the security arena and other related topics. It''s also suitable for researchers and practitioners with a variety of cyber security backgrounds from novice to experienced.
